When shopping for a compact undercounter freezer, start by defining your space and capacity needs. Measure the width, height, and depth you can allocate under the counter, then translate those dimensions into a usable storage volume. Consider the frame and door swing to ensure clearance for frequent use and ergonomic access. Look for models designed for tight spaces that still offer flexible shelving configurations. ENERGY STAR certification is a strong indicator of efficiency, but also review the annual energy consumption in kilowatt-hours. A freezer that consumes less power over time will save money, especially in climates with extended cooling seasons. Prioritize a model with well-sealed doors and sturdy latches to prevent warm air intrusion.
In addition to size, assess insulation quality and door design. Denser polyurethane foam insulation improves thermal resistance and reduces cycling, which translates to steadier temperatures and lower energy draw. Check for a closing mechanism that stays gentle after repeated use, and ensure the gasket remains snug without gaps. Adjustable shelves or wire baskets inside help you organize items by frequency of use, making daily retrieval smoother. Modern compact freezers often feature low-profile compressors and innovative airflow channels that minimize noise while maintaining even cooling. Reviewing product manuals or user reviews can reveal how well a unit maintains consistent temperatures during door openings, which matters for sensitive foods.

For busy households, easy access is essential. A well-designed undercounter freezer should position frequently used items near the door and at reachable heights, reducing bending and stretching. Some models offer pull-out baskets or tilt-out trays that slide smoothly on rollers, keeping contents visible without rummaging. Temperature stability remains crucial; a unit that spikes during weekend groceries can compromise safety. Look for a system that automatically compensates for ambient temperature changes, aided by a precise thermostat and a defrost mechanism suited to your climate. A compact freezer with quiet operation, around 38 to 45 decibels, can blend into living spaces without drawing attention. Maintenance features like an accessible condenser coil also matter for long-term reliability.

Building on daily use, evaluate energy features and maintenance tasks. A reliable compact freezer should include an adjustable thermostat with clear readouts and a frost-free or manual defrost option that matches your preference. Frost-free minimizes ice buildup, reducing manual maintenance, while manual defrost units can be cheaper but demand periodic cleaning. Energy efficiency is enhanced by a properly sealed door and low-heat transfer surfaces around the cabinet. Consider smart or semi-smart models offering temperature alerts via smartphone apps or integrated LED indicators. Regular cleaning of the interior and door seals helps maintain performance. Finally, confirm warranty coverage that includes compressor reliability and door seal integrity for peace of mind.

When narrowing choices, start with the energy consumption figure listed in the spec sheet. A typical compact undercounter freezer uses less energy than full-size units, but the exact number depends on insulation thickness, compressor design, and defrost method. Compare annual kilowatt-hour values and translate that into expected yearly operating costs given your local electricity rate. Look for a product line that emphasizes materials with low thermal conductivity for walls and doors. Additional features like interior lighting and adjustable shelves add convenience but should not substantially raise energy use. Pay attention to noise ratings, especially if the appliance is installed near living or dining areas. A lower decibel figure often correlates with greater customer satisfaction in open-plan kitchens.

To judge reliability, review build quality and component accessibility. Check that hinges operate smoothly after dozens of cycles, and test the door seal for airtight closure by pressing near the edge. A robust cabinet with corrosion-resistant shelving and reinforced corners resists daily wear. The presence of replaceable interior lights, easy-to-clean surfaces, and tongue-and-groove seams reduces maintenance headaches. User feedback about reliability, service availability, and the ease of finding replacement parts matters more than the manufacturer's touting of features. A dependable model typically shows consistent temperature readings in real-world tests and minimal performance degradation after frequent door openings.

Insulation quality is a cornerstone of efficiency. Manufacturers often advertise foam density or insulation thickness; higher numbers generally indicate slower heat gain. In practice, dense insulation helps the freezer recover temperature quickly after a door opening, reducing total energy usage. Consider models with reinforced door seals and magnetic gaskets that glide shut with little effort. A well-made control system, including a precise thermostat and a low-temperature alarm, prevents unplanned warmups that waste energy. In smaller freestanding spaces, edge design matters as well; rounded corners and tight seam lines reduce air leakage. A solid-looking exterior can also signal durable construction that stands up to daily installation stress.
Another critical aspect is airflow and interior layout. Efficient freezers use organized airflow paths that distribute cold air evenly, avoiding hot pockets. Adjustable shelves and zippered bins provide flexible storage for items of different sizes, which helps minimize door openings while still accommodating weekly groceries. Consider models with reversible doors for easier placement in kitchens with limited clearances. If you frequently store bulky items, ensure there is enough vertical clearance between shelves. The best compact units balance internal capacity with exterior dimensions, avoiding an overly large footprint while still meeting storage needs.

Installation placement affects performance and door accessibility. Position the appliance away from heat sources like ovens and direct sunlight, and ensure there is proper ventilation around the condenser to prevent overheating. Level the unit to prevent vibrations that can affect seals and longevity. Leave enough space at the back and sides as specified in the manual to maintain airflow. In respect to daily use, group items by category so you can locate essentials quickly. A consistent temperature setting, not extreme cold, extends freezer efficiency and reduces frost formation. Finally, regularly inspect door seals and address any gaps promptly to maintain energy savings and consistent temperatures.
Daily habits that support efficiency and durability include disciplined defrosting routines when required and minimal door openings during peak hours. Avoid overloading shelves, which can hamper airflow and cause temperature fluctuations. Keep a simple inventory list on the door to track what’s inside without repeatedly opening the unit. If a model offers smart alerts, enable notifications for temperature deviations, door left ajar, or power interruptions. Protect the appliance from accidental damage by placing it on a level, stable surface and using appropriate clearance for ventilation. Routine cleaning with mild detergents preserves interior finishes and odor control, contributing to a longer service life.
Start with the essentials: size, capacity, and energy use. Under counters come in various widths; ensure the chosen model fits your cabinet opening without crowding nearby drawers or appliances. Cross-check the energy label to compare against peers in the same class, then consider running costs over five to ten years. The best picks deliver a practical mix of efficiency, storage flexibility, and reliability, not just a low sticker price. It helps to read independent reviews and warranty terms before committing. Additionally, examine service networks and availability of spare parts in your region, since these determine how easily issues are resolved.
Finally, balance immediate needs with long-term value. A compact undercounter freezer should feel intuitive to operate, with clear temperature controls and accessible storage arrangements. Prioritize models designed for frequent access, minimal energy draw, and robust insulation that resists temperature swings. If possible, visit a showroom to verify auditory comfort, door action, and the perceived sturdiness of shelves. Making a well-informed choice now pays dividends through lower operating costs, reliable performance, and fewer frustrating maintenance episodes over the appliance’s lifespan.
